How to fill out English I Unit 1:

01
Read the instructions: Start by carefully reading the instructions for English I Unit 1. This will give you a clear understanding of the tasks and requirements for the unit.
02
Review the materials: Take time to review all the materials provided for Unit 1. This may include textbooks, articles, videos, or any other resources necessary for completing the unit. Familiarize yourself with the content and make notes if necessary.
03
Organize your schedule: Plan out a schedule or timeline for completing the unit. Break down tasks according to deadlines and allocate time for studying, reading, or any other activities required for Unit 1. Having a well-organized schedule will help you stay on track and manage your time effectively.
04
Start with the basics: Begin by focusing on the fundamental concepts and topics covered in Unit 1. This may involve studying grammar rules, vocabulary, or comprehension skills. By building a strong foundation, you'll be better equipped to tackle more complex tasks later on.
05
Complete assigned exercises or assignments: Engage in any assigned exercises or assignments related to Unit 1. These could be quizzes, essays, or presentations aimed at evaluating your understanding of the material. Dedicate sufficient time and effort to complete these tasks to the best of your ability.
06
Seek clarification when needed: If you come across any doubts or uncertainties while working through Unit 1, don't hesitate to seek clarification. Reach out to your instructor, classmates, or online resources to ensure you have a thorough understanding of the content.
